Stereochemistry is the study of the three-dimensional arrangement of atoms in molecules and its impact on their properties and behavior. This branch of chemistry is crucial in understanding various phenomena, such as optical isomerism, molecular recognition, and drug-receptor interactions.

Before trying to name a complex molecule, check for a plane or center of symmetry. If it has one, the molecule is achiral (meso), saving you significant analytical time.
